Produktmerkmale
- This is a synthetic peptide designed for use in combination with anti-JUND antibody (Catalog #: ARP38602_P050). It may block above mentioned antibody from binding to its target protein in western blot and/or immunohistochecmistry under proper experimental settings. There is no guarantee for its use in other applications.

Hintergrund
-
JUND is a member of the JUN family, and a functional component of the AP1 transcription factor complex. JUND has been proposed to protect cells from p53-dependent senescence and apoptosis.
